After 150 appearances, he was signed by Cambridge United in July 1990 for £60,000.
In 1994 he moved to Hereford United on a free transfer, before being re-signed by Colchester in 1996 for a fee of £30,000. He retired from professional football in 2000, becoming manager of non-League club Bury Town.
He led the club to two promotions, in 2005-2006 from the Eastern Counties League, and in 2009-2010 from the Southern Football League Division One Midlands. Wilkins stepped down from the role at the end of the 2013-2014 season.
In July 2014, Wilkins joined fellow Suffolk side Leiston as Steve Ball"s assistant.
